Carp Airport Family Day, August 29th 2015
The Ottawa Rocketry Group is participating in the upcoming Carp Airport Family Day on August 29th. There will be Bi Plane Rides, family rides, charity BBQ with proceeds to Rogers House, Carp restaurants show casing their fare with free samples, warbird and vintage aircraft static displays as well as newer aircraft on display.
Grounds are open at 9 AM and the event runs until 4 PM. Rocket and RC Airplane demonstrations begin at 12 PM.

Launch today, March 29th, 2015, a success!
Today was a nice spring day. Although it started out cold we had bright sun and light winds. We had a good turn out with the usual hardy Winter launchers present.
A few interesting events, as with every launch, Greg P almost lost his postage stamp rocket in a tree, John C has a nice CATO which we caught on camera, and Bill G has a nice new zipper on his LOC IV.
